this body style was one of very first favorite cars. They sold over here as the Ford Customline, so I would have been say 5-10 years old, 1955 to 1960. The other favorite was the MGA. I'm sure I'm thinking aren't these machines great hey? Beautiful! And do they move!

Added the convertible about a week ago. Great colour contrast with the hardtop.
